How seismic is this area?
Medium-low seismicity: strong quakes are rare, but not impossible.
Official Civil Protection classification (upd. 2025), used for building codes.
Hazard describes the long-term expected shaking: it is not a forecast. Technical value: ag = 0.139 g (10% probability of exceedance in 50 years, rigid soil).

The seismic history of Ventimiglia
The earthquakes that were actually felt in Ventimiglia over the centuries, with the intensity observed on site (Mercalli MCS scale).
- 2001IV-V25 February 2001
Rather strong: felt by almost everyone; hanging objects swing.
Mar Ligure earthquake (M4.4), epicentre 41 km away
- 1995V-VI21 April 1995
Strong: felt by everyone, many get scared; objects fall, first light damage to buildings.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M4.4), epicentre 5 km away
- 1989IV-V26 December 1989
Rather strong: felt by almost everyone; hanging objects swing.
Mar Ligure earthquake (M4.5), epicentre 36 km away
- 1968IV18 April 1968
Moderate: felt by many indoors; glasses and dishes rattle.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M4.9), epicentre 45 km away
- 1959V21 December 1959
Rather strong: felt by almost everyone; hanging objects swing.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M4.1), epicentre 6 km away
- 1920IV7 September 1920
Moderate: felt by many indoors; glasses and dishes rattle.
Garfagnana earthquake (M6.5), epicentre 221 km away
- 1904IV-V15 November 1904
Rather strong: felt by almost everyone; hanging objects swing.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M4.2), epicentre 14 km away
- 1887VII-VIII23 February 1887
Ruinous: partial collapses in ordinary buildings, widespread heavy damage.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M6.3), epicentre 35 km away
- 1887VI-VII23 February 1887
Very strong: hard to stand; chimneys and roof tiles fall, serious damage to weaker buildings.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M6.3), epicentre 35 km away · observed at Mortola Inferiore
- 1854VII29 December 1854
Very strong: hard to stand; chimneys and roof tiles fall, serious damage to weaker buildings.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M5.7), epicentre 44 km away
- 1831VI-VII26 May 1831
Very strong: hard to stand; chimneys and roof tiles fall, serious damage to weaker buildings.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M5.6), epicentre 23 km away
- 1806V31 March 1806
Rather strong: felt by almost everyone; hanging objects swing.
Liguria occidentale earthquake (M4.6), epicentre 15 km away
…and 15 more documented effects in this town's history.
Source: Italian Macroseismic Database DBMI15 (INGV, CC BY 4.0).

The closest seismic structure
The town lies about 17 km from Imperia Promontory, one of the seismic structures mapped by INGV geologists.
Faults are mapped to build better and understand the territory: knowing them says nothing about when an earthquake will occur, which remains unpredictable. Source: DISS 3.3 (INGV, CC BY 4.0).

Is Ventimiglia a seismic area?
Ventimiglia is classified in seismic zone 3 by the Civil Protection. Medium-low seismicity: strong quakes are rare, but not impossible.
